The Guardian newspaper reports that suspected insurgents, yesterday, have blocked one of the main routes into Maiduguri, the capital of Borno state, forcing motorists to take a detour.
The paper said, ““Travellers to the southern part of the state had to go through Maiduguri and Damaturu road into Gombe State to reconnect the state before getting to their respective destinations.”
According to the Guardian, “many motorists and passengers on the 187- kilometre Maiduguri-Damboa-Biu road were forced to make U-turn as they were attacked at different spots.”
Boko Haram, with headquarters in Borno state in North East Nigeria, was founded in 2006 and has begun a ruthless campaign of violence since 2009 which has claimed thousands of innocent lives in Nigeria.
